Increases Antioxidant Levels in the Body

Reduction of oxidative stress in the body

Saffron extract has been shown to reduce oxidative stress in the body. Oxidative stress is caused by an imbalance between free radicals and antioxidants, which can lead to cell damage and disease. Saffron extract is rich in antioxidants, which help to reduce oxidative stress by neutralizing free radicals. Studies have shown that saffron extract can reduce levels of malondialdehyde (MDA), a marker of oxidative stress, in the body. It also increases levels of glutathione, an important antioxidant that helps protect cells from damage. Additionally, saffron extract has been found to increase the activity of superoxide dismutase (SOD), another important antioxidant enzyme that helps protect cells from damage caused by free radicals.

Promotes Healthy Blood Flow

Effects of saffron extract on the circulatory system

Studies have shown that saffron extract can help improve blood circulation, reduce inflammation, and lower blood pressure. It may also help reduce the risk of cardiovascular disease.

One study found that taking saffron extract for two weeks significantly improved blood flow in participants with high cholesterol levels. Another study found that saffron extract was able to reduce inflammation in the arteries, which can lead to improved blood flow and reduced risk of cardiovascular disease.

Saffron extract has also been shown to be effective at lowering blood pressure. One study found that taking saffron extract for eight weeks resulted in a significant decrease in systolic and diastolic blood pressure levels in participants with hypertension.

In addition, saffron extract may help protect against oxidative damage to the circulatory system by increasing antioxidant activity. This could potentially reduce the risk of developing cardiovascular diseases such as atherosclerosis and stroke.

Potential for Weight Loss

Benefits of using saffron extract as an appetite suppressant

Saffron extract is believed to act as an appetite suppressant, which can help reduce cravings and overeating. Studies have shown that saffron extract can reduce hunger levels and increase feelings of fullness.

One study found that taking saffron extract daily for eight weeks resulted in significant reductions in body weight, BMI, waist circumference, and hip circumference compared to a placebo group. Additionally, the saffron extract group reported feeling less hungry than the placebo group.

Saffron extract may also help reduce snacking between meals. In one study, participants who took saffron extract reported significantly fewer snack cravings than those who took a placebo. This suggests that saffron extract could be beneficial for those trying to lose weight by reducing their calorie intake between meals.
